多车型结构中零部件关系及配置管理研究 被引量:8

Research on Components' Relationship and Configuration Management for Multi Model Structure

摘要 本文针对多车型结构中配置结果不易验证、配置操作比较复杂等问题,从车型BOM配置方式、零部件间的组织关系等方面进行了研究,综合考虑了零部件的版本、状态、有效性及零部件间的组织关系,提出了一种规范的车型配置设计方案,并将"配置条件解析结果"和FFC作为校验条件,设计出了一套有效的车型配置校验流程。该方案在某汽车企业PDM系统中已得到很好的应用,大大提高了配置管理的正确性。 There’re many problems existing in the configuration management with Multi Model Structure such as configuration’s result not being easily verified, configuration’s operation is too complex, and so on. This paper studied the way of BOM configuration and the relationship among the product’s parts. Based on the part version, part status, part effective and the relationship among the components, this paper proposed a standard configuration scheme, which introduced the configuration’s analytical results and FFC as the check conditions. By the check conditions, we designed an effective check rule for Multi Mode Structure configuration management. The scheme is used successfully in some car enterprises. It greatly improves the correctness of configuration management.
出处 《新型工业化》 2015年第5期62-66,共5页 The Journal of New Industrialization
关键词 多车型结构 配置管理 校验条件 FFC Multi Model Structure Configuration Management Check Condition FFC
